Cargo bikes — which can carry everything from passengers to produce — are increasingly being used in place of greenhouse gas-emitting cars, trucks and vans.
A smaller 2019 study that focused on Seattle, found that electric-assisted cargo bikes were more cost-effective than vans in densely populated areas, such as the hearts of major cities.
Cargo bikes delivered more than 5 million packages in the city last year, according to Transportation Department data. The DOT unveiled its own, 3-foot-wide, four-wheeled e-bike earlier this year.
